Analysis of Differences in Income between Yellow Corn Farming and Peanut Farming in Mokupa Village, Kolaka Regency

The income difference between yellow corn farming and peanut farming. This research is aimed to know the difference of income between yellow corn farming and peanut farming in Mokupa Village, Lambandia Sub-district, Kolaka District. The population of this study is all farmers who cultivate yellow corn and peanut in Mokupa Village, Lambandia Subdistrict with sample determination technique done by census. To know the difference of income between yellow corn farming and farming of peanut used earn income analysis and income comparison analysis. The result of research indicate that there is between yellow corn farming and peanut farming. In each growing season, the average income of yellow corn farmers is Rp. 7.546.993 while peanut farmers Rp. 7.526.147 based on t test analysis showed that with 95% confidence level t count = 0.03 and ttabel 1.693, so H0 rejected and statistically there is difference of income of yellow corn farming with peanut farming.
